On to today then and it’s Sunderland at home.
It should be another interesting game, because the opposition sit just one place and one point below us in the table. They even have the same goal difference, on -11.
Sunderland have been very much the draw specialists over the last few games and I doubt many of us see there being many goals today.
It’s pretty much the same players available for the Villa today, with the exception of Gabby Agbonlahor who’s out because he picked up his fifth booking this season.
Some will see that as a big loss, because he does give us an option with his pace and he is after all our second highest scorer (not that that’s saying much), but I’ve felt he hasn’t really contributed much of late. Hence I’ve previously said that I’d like to see him “rested” for a game or two, even if it’s only to keep him on his toes and to not make things quite so comfortable as they have been.
With Gabby out then, I wonder how Lambert will play things?
I’d guess he’ll play Weimann just behind Benteke, but I really wonder if there would be some mileage in Grealish playing on the left, with Weimann on the right and them both floating infield as chances allow?
I don’t know, I prefer to leave the tactics to the manager, but this strikes me as a game we very much have to go for, as we need to get nothing less than three points today.
While Lambert says he has us playing differently and it’s true, the play has improved, I felt against Swansea that our build up play was way too slow and when we got to the halfway line we practically came to a standstill. We need to improve this, along with our off the ball movement in my opinion.
On the Sunderland front, they have Conor Wickham back for the game.
